Off The Wall Sunday nites in NoHo is something super cool.  A space and art supplies are provided.  Graffiti artist come and put up their work legally.  The hope is that those who attend would be inspired to diversify their portfolios...step outside of their comfort zones...and eventually be able to sell their work.  Zion and Brad have participated twice now...and I've tagged along.  There's an open mic...(rap must be clean...no cussing)...dance offs...(amazing talent is an understatement) a food table (all donated and free to attendees.)  It's really a very inspiring thing.  

There is no security and things could get tense quickly...but haven't so far.  Everyone has been very  respectful.  Zion doesn't like the wafting smell of marijuana so much ...but she doesn't mind the lingering odor of spray paint.
